(1932) Bug Report: Movement-Effect stopping

Software Version and build number: 2.3.1 (1932)
Number of displays: 1
Connected USB Devices: 0
Networked Devices: 1 x DP2000

I have programmed a timed cuelist for a 50s show part. In one of the first cues some movinglights are moving within an effect. But the problem is, that in cues, where othe lamps fade in or out, the movement stops for nearly a second. But the effect is not modified and runs through the whole show.

  • I don't know why this is occurring but I got a simplified reproduction of this bug down have logged a new defect (bug #11501) for this:

    1) Trackspot at 0 pan and 0 tilt. Add a circle effect to pan and tilt.
    2) Record as cue 1 of list 1.
    3) Trackspot in pink.
    4) Record as cue 2 of list 1.
    5) Trackspot in the dot gobo.
    6) Record as cue 1 of list 2
    7) Play cue 1 of list 1 (effect will run as expected)
    8) Play cue 1 of list 2 (effect continues to run and gobo is added)
    9) Play cue 2 of list 1 (effect will stop for two seconds and then resume)

    Setting playback priorities does solve the problem.

    This has been going on in the software at least since 1.3.9 so there was already probably a defect open for this but this repro is much cleaner. We will make sure development takes a look at this issue.
